#ff5247 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ff5247 is composed of 100% red, 32.2%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.8% magenta, 72.2%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 3.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 63.9%. #ff5247 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a48e with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#ff5247 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ff5247 has RGB values of R:255, G:82,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.72, K:0. Its decimal value is 16732743.
